1. A hose and pipe structure comprising:

  • (a) an elongated tubular hose member having an outer surface, an inner surface, and a tubular axis;

    the hose member having opposite ends;

    (b) a pipe member with first and second ends and a circumferential groove on an outer surface of the pipe in spaced relationship to both the first and second ends of the pipe;

    (c) the hose member including a radially outwardly projecting circumferential clamp guide to position a clamp on the hose member and formed on the outer surface of the hose member in axially spaced relation to an end of the hose member; and

    (d) an inwardly projecting circumferential sealing rib formed on an inner surface of the hose member and positioned in axially inward relation to the clamp;

    during use the rib being positioned directly beneath the clamp and within the groove so as to be located between the groove and the clamp;

    the rib being sized and shaped to be received in the groove in the pipe so as to be adapted to seal about the pipe when pressure is applied to the rib by the clamp applying pressure axially directly from above the rib.
